p の高さが可変のアニメーションを実装するにはどうすればよいですか? たとえば、p が display:none の場合、ボタンをクリックするとボタンが表示され、高さは 0 からその最大高さまで徐々に変化します。 p. Googleの答えはmax-heightを使うというものですが、max-heightの設定が無理(大きすぎたり小さすぎたり)だとアニメーションが不自然になってしまいます。
最も簡単な方法は、JQ の slideUp メソッドと slideDown メソッドを使用することです。 以下は、私がネイティブで作成したデモです。 https://jsfiddle.net/11wrgm7b/
最も簡単な方法は、JQ の slideUp メソッドと slideDown メソッドを使用することです。
以下は、私がネイティブで作成したデモです。
https://jsfiddle.net/11wrgm7b/